BorgWarner Inc. has released its 2025 Sustainability Report, titled "Engineered for Resilience," highlighting the company's progress in reducing greenhouse gas emissions and enhancing safety performance. The report showcases significant strides in sustainability, with 87% of the company's revenue generated from electric vehicle (EV) and hybrid products [1][2][3]. BorgWarner has achieved a 36% reduction in Scope 1 and 2 gre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ions from the 2021 baseline, demonstrating a substantial commitment to environmental sustainability [1][2][3].The report also highlights BorgWarner's strong governance and safety performance. Under the leadership of CEO Joseph F. Fadool, the company achieved a 100% completion rate on its annual compliance questionnaire and secured top-quartile safety performance for Total Recordable Incident Rate [1][2][3]. Additionally, BorgWarner has filled the majority of leadership positions with internal candidates, showcasing its investment in employee development and retention [1][2][3].
However, the report also acknowledges potential risks and uncertainties. Evolving legal, regulatory, and tax regimes, along with the challenges associated with forecasting demand for electric vehicles, pose significant risks to the company's future performance [3]. Despite these challenges, BorgWarner's broad and resilient portfolio of combustion, hybrid, and electric vehicle technologies positions it well for the future of mobility.
